Drinks that help keep the body warm in winter

Warm drinks on cold winter days help keep you warmer.

Green tea

According to scientists, tea leaves contain more than 300 types of chemical components that are antioxidants, antibacterials, and anti-obesity, helping to whiten and smooth the skin. Green tea has the effect of inhibiting the metabolism of breast cancer cells and inhibiting the growth of lung cancer cells. On cold winter days, there is nothing better than sipping a cup of hot tea to warm up the body.

Peppermint tea

Mint leaves contain vitamin B, calcium, and potassium, which help boost the body's immune system. Therefore, mint tea can help fight some common winter illnesses such as colds, dry coughs, flu, etc. A cup of mint tea every day will help strengthen your digestive system, reduce spasms in the respiratory and digestive tracts.

Chamomile tea

A cup of white chrysanthemum tea will help you cure colds, headaches, high blood pressure, dizziness... Yellow chrysanthemum tea is also often used to prevent colds, flu, skin inflammation, dizziness, high blood pressure...

Ginger tea

In winter, ginger tea will help you keep your body warm and prevent colds. Regularly drinking 2-4 cups of ginger tea will help clear sinuses, loosen phlegm, and reduce mucus that clogs the airways. Ginger has antiviral and antibacterial properties, so it is beneficial for the respiratory tract. In addition, ginger tea is good for stomach health, preventing bloating, poor digestion, and even colon cancer.

Hot Soy Milk

Soy milk is not only rich in protein and vitamins A, B... which are very good for women but also has the effect of keeping the body warm. However, soybeans are cold and can easily cause indigestion. People with stomach problems and weak kidneys should not drink too much.

Lemon ginger honey water

You can use fresh lemon juice, honey and ginger for cold days. Fresh lemon and honey are two foods that effectively prevent and fight dry coughs and coughs with phlegm. You just need to mix lemon juice with warm ginger, then add 1 teaspoon of honey, stir well and you will have a nutritious drink that keeps your body warm.

Hot orange juice

Put orange juice, small piece of cinnamon, a few cloves, a little pure water in a small saucepan, put on low heat and boil for about 15 minutes. Remove cinnamon and cloves before drinking.

Hot chocolate

According to a nutritional study, chocolate has the ability to keep the body warm very well on cold days. Chocolate makes blood cells less sensitive to free radicals and low temperatures, so they will not catch a cold. You can eat chocolate or drink a cup of hot chocolate every day to keep the body warm and also improve health.

Drink warm milk

A cup of warm milk or honey before going to bed or after waking up is very good for the respiratory tract and maintaining body temperature, especially for young children. Milk is rich in calcium, drinking milk before going to bed can promote calcium absorption. The protein in milk helps burn excess body fat.
